Common failure causes of wiper assembly and what are the countermeasures? We know that the wiper assembly is a complete set of product combinations such as wiper blades, wiper arms and wiper appliances. Relevant data shows that the wiper assembly The main failure is at the wiper motor, which is mainly divided into five types. Respectively is the motor internal water, gear shaft rust, overload burned, gear tooth and brush holder deformation. Today, let's talk about the countermeasures to deal with wiper motor failure. Water inflow into the motor of the
wiper assembly is one of the more frequent faults of the wiper motor. Generally, water inflow into the motor will directly cause the wiper motor to fail. The main reason lies in the failure of the sealing ring or the unreasonable design of the sealing groove and the sealing ring. For this fault, the wire diameter of the rubber o-ring can be appropriately increased or the plastic with high sealing performance can be used as the material of the sealing gasket.
There are generally two reasons for overload and burning. One is that the wiper motor spindle is overheated and burned due to overload operation of the wiper assembly, and the other is that the wiper motor is damaged by water and rust, which causes the spindle to burn. For the first fault, wiper motor manufacturers will generally choose to install motor overload protection measures or heat treatment of the spindle. The second type of failure is generally caused by the main shaft material being not rust-resistant, and can be appropriately replaced with rust-resistant and waterproof materials to manufacture the wiper motor main shaft of the wiper assembly.
